Understanding the Differences: Plastic vs. Metal Storage Cabinets

Before we jump into specific products, it’s essential to understand the fundamental differences between plastic and metal storage cabinets.

Plastic cabinets, like the Sterilite 4 Shelf Heavy Duty Storage Cabinet, are lightweight and resistant to rust and corrosion. This makes them an excellent choice for outdoor use. I’ve used plastic cabinets for years, and I love how easy they are to clean. A quick hose-down or a wipe with a damp cloth usually does the trick. However, they may not withstand heavy loads as well as metal options.

On the other hand, metal cabinets, such as the Yizosh Metal Garage Storage Cabinet with 5 Adjustable Shelves or the Letaya Metal Garage Storage Cabinets with Lock, tend to be sturdier and more durable. They can hold heavier items without bending or breaking. Metal cabinets also often come with added security features, such as locks, which can be beneficial if you’re storing valuable tools or supplies.

Both materials have their own aesthetic appeal. If you prefer a sleek, modern look, metal might be your go-to. Conversely, if you like a more casual vibe, a plastic cabinet could fit the bill.

Key Considerations When Choosing a Storage Cabinet

When deciding between a plastic or metal cabinet, there are several factors to keep in mind.

First, think about where the cabinet will be placed. If you’re putting it in an area that’s shielded from the elements, a metal cabinet might serve you better in the long run, especially if you’re storing heavier equipment. Metal cabinets generally stand up well against wear and tear, making them a solid investment.

Second, consider the amount of storage space you need. If you have a lot of tools or larger items, metal cabinets often provide more versatile shelving options. For instance, the Yizosh Metal Garage Storage Cabinet not only has adjustable shelves but also offers a robust design that can handle substantial weight.

Lastly, don’t forget about aesthetics. You might want a cabinet that complements your patio or garden decor. While both options come in various colors and styles, metal cabinets often have a more industrial look, while plastic cabinets can offer a more playful vibe.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is the best material for outdoor storage cabinets?

The best material for outdoor storage cabinets depends on your specific needs. Plastic is lightweight and resistant to moisture, while metal offers sturdiness and security. If you live in an area with harsh weather, metal may be the better choice.

Are plastic storage cabinets easy to assemble?

Yes, most plastic storage cabinets come with straightforward assembly instructions and can usually be put together quickly. I’ve assembled several and found them to be user-friendly.

How do I clean my storage cabinet?

For plastic cabinets, a simple wipe with a damp cloth or a hose-down works well. For metal cabinets, a cloth with mild soap can help remove dirt and debris. Avoid harsh chemicals that could damage the finish.

Can I use metal cabinets for outdoor storage?

Absolutely! Metal cabinets are suitable for outdoor use, especially if they are designed to resist rust and corrosion. However, ensure that they are placed in a sheltered area to prolong their life.
